发明名称 HYDROGEN FILTERING MEMBRANE HAVING PIPE-SHAPED STRUCTURE AND MANUFACTURING METHOD OF THE SAME
摘要 PURPOSE: A tubular hydrogen separation membrane module and a manufacturing method thereof are provided to comprise a metal film having a hydrogen transfer film and a metal film having the characteristics of hydrogen separation and transfer to improve the characteristic of hydrogen separation and to separate high purity hydrogen from a mixed gas containing hydrogen. CONSTITUTION: A tubular hydrogen separation membrane module includes a tubular support(110) having a porous ceramic material; a hydrogen transfer film(130) of a ceramic material of a ceramic material and a metal film(140). A tube(120) providing a path discharging hydrogen gas is formed inside the tubular support. The nano-sized pores are formed on the hydrogen transfer film, whereby the hydrogen transfer film has the characteristic of transferring hydrogen to the tubular support. The metal layer is formed on the outside of the hydrogen transfer film and has the characteristics of hydrogen separation and transfer, thereby separating hydrogen from a mixed gas containing hydrogen and discharging the separated hydrogen to the hydrogen transfer film. The average pore size of the hydrogen transfer film is 0.01-1Mm. The porosity of the hydrogen transfer film is 0.1-0.2 which is smaller than the porosity of the tubular support. The hydrogen transfer film is composed of a film denser than the tubular support. The porosity of the metal layer is smaller than the porosity of the hydrogen transfer film. The metal layer comprises a film denser than the hydrogen transfer film.
